The Provider Score for the Overall Health Score in 38961, Tillatoba, Mississippi is 20 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
An estimate of 87.96 percent of the residents in 38961 has some form of health insurance. 43.35 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 57.79 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ase. For the 52 residents under the age of 18, there is an estimate of 0 pediatricians in a 20-mile radius of 38961. An estimate of 0 geriatricians or physicians who focus on the elderly who can serve the 224 residents over the age of 65 years.
In a 20-mile radius, there are 108 health care providers accessible to residents in 38961, Tillatoba, Mississippi.
